Ripstop is good stuff, breathes a little better than the cotton twill on a hot/humid day, but it seems to fade faster. Also, in my humble opinion, the Omnipat and Marpat seem to be the best camo out in the woods. The ACU seems better for dry grassland/brush, desert.
